Illinois state helicopter crashes in New Mexico

SPRINGFIELD — A helicopter owned by the Illinois Department of Transportation has crashed in New Mexico.

IDOT spokesman Jae Miller tells The State Journal-Register in Springfield that two Illinois state employees were aboard the helicopter at the time of the crash. She says both employees walked away from the crash unharmed.

The crashed happened Saturday afternoon about three miles south of Amistad, N.M.

Miller says the helicopter was traveling to Nevada for maintenance at the request of the Illinois Emergency Management Agency.
